From b51ad6feb1b5e47ac41addd8771976ad7696809d Mon Sep 17 00:00:00 2001 From: xjasonlyu Date: Thu, 13 May 2021 13:13:22 +0800 Subject: [PATCH] Fix(rwbased): endpoint interface --- core/device/rwbased/endpoint.go |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/core/device/rwbased/endpoint.go b/core/device/rwbased/endpoint.go index 8b632c3..b95fdd0 100755 --- a/core/device/rwbased/endpoint.go +++ b/core/device/rwbased/endpoint.go @@ -1,4 +1,4 @@ -// Package channel provides the implementation of io.ReadWriter +// Package rwbased provides the implementation of io.ReadWriter // based data-link layer endpoints. package rwbased @@ -90,12 +90,12 @@ func (e *Endpoint) writePacket(pkt *stack.PacketBuffer) tcpip.Error { } // WritePacket writes packet back into io.ReadWriter. -func (e *Endpoint) WritePacket(_ stack.RouteInfo, _ *stack.GSO, _ tcpip.NetworkProtocolNumber, pkt *stack.PacketBuffer) tcpip.Error { +func (e *Endpoint) WritePacket(_ stack.RouteInfo, _ tcpip.NetworkProtocolNumber, pkt *stack.PacketBuffer) tcpip.Error { return e.writePacket(pkt) } // WritePackets writes packets back into io.ReadWriter. -func (e *Endpoint) WritePackets(_ stack.RouteInfo, _ *stack.GSO, pkts stack.PacketBufferList, _ tcpip.NetworkProtocolNumber) (int, tcpip.Error) { +func (e *Endpoint) WritePackets(_ stack.RouteInfo, pkts stack.PacketBufferList, _ tcpip.NetworkProtocolNumber) (int, tcpip.Error) { n := 0 for pkt := pkts.Front(); pkt != nil; pkt = pkt.Next() { if err := e.writePacket(pkt); err != nil {